Transforamtion of Grayanotoxin III to 10-epi-Grayanotoxin III. Its X-Ray Crystallographic Analysis and Acute Toxicity in Mice

Abstract
Grayanotoxin(GTX) III, a tetracyclic diterpenoid, is the main toxic component obtained from the leaves of Leucothoe grayama MAX. In this paper, we report the correlation between toxicity and C10 stereostructure of GTX-III. 10-epi-GTX-III was derived from GTX-III in four steps. Oxidation of the GTX-II-3, 6, 14, 16-tetraacetate with formic acid/hydrogen peroxide in chloroform gave 10, 20-epoxy derivative in high yield. Reduction of the 10, 20-epoxyacetate with LiAlH4 in tetrahydrofuran gave the two products, 10-epi-GTX-III and 10, 20-epoxy-GTX-II. The absolute structure of the 10-epi-GTX-III was deduced from the results of X-ray crystallographic analysis. Dosage level of acute toxicity of 10-epi-GTX, III in mice was estimated at about half of natural GTX-III.
